Prescription vitamin info?

There was a thread earlier this year about getting Vitamins via prescription.

Does anyone still have the info on the company that this was with?

Nascobal is a prescription vitamin service. I got the info from my surgeon and was approved through my insurance for the program 25 bucks a month for the multivitamin, calcium, iron and b-12 nose spray. I hate the vitamins! They make me ill but most do. You may have luck with them though?
